Although Thanksgiving is famous for the stuffing, creamy mashed potatoes, and rich pumpkin pie, there are other healthy side dishes that are flavorful and won't make you feel weighed down. Start by filling your plate with a delicious vegetable side. This can be anything from roasted vegetables to stuffed vegetables. You can stuff mushrooms or peppers with quinoa and black beans to get extra protein in before you reach for the mashed potatoes.  

To turn your usual side dishes into healthy Thanksgiving side dishes, gravitate away from the original recipe and swap out the ingredients. For your hearty stuffing, use whole-wheat breadcrumbs or rolled oats instead of Italian breadcrumbs. Instead of making your mashed potatoes with butter and whole milk, use Greek yogurt, salt, pepper, and lemon juice.
